Output 101ae9681f7f4c56cac8ace5139d5bd64dc1d6a421ba3d3eefd0f462ec4d74ce:1

value
29059039
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d97b91aa5a72b0d84388b38470196d5b41fef6f4 OP_EQUALVERIFY OP_CHECKSIG
address
Lf3tvZjjUMrof4HBxyQMzSPxAresHnGf5w
transaction
101ae9681f7f4c56cac8ace5139d5bd64dc1d6a421ba3d3eefd0f462ec4d74ce
spent
true